Description

The Online and Distance Education Instructional Designer is responsible for collaborating with subject matter experts to design, develop, implement, and manage asynchronous online courses offered through Husson University. This position works with a broad and growing array of technology and has a deep understanding of learning design in order to serve as online pedagogy subject matter expert, project manager, and coach for Husson Online and Distance Education. This position makes data-informed decisions to create meaningful, measurable, and observable student-learning experiences and improve course quality. The Instructional Designer collaborates with university partners to ensure universally-designed, human-centered learning experiences that meet university standards. Example of Duties

  • Serve as instructional design expert to consult and assist with course developments and course maintenance.
  • Oversee all phases of design processes, aligning instructional content to learning outcomes, while creating human-centered and engaging learning experiences.
  • Apply principles of instructional design and adult learning theories to the design and development of online learning experiences.
  • Coach subject matter experts to design and develop high quality, innovative online courses.
  • Apply flexibility, understanding, and support to complicated course designs with multiple parties.
  • Facilitate and coordinate administrative aspects of project development, delivery, and support.
  • Evaluate course quality in terms of design, writing, and editing.
  • Communicate knowledge and application of effective pedagogy and use of academic technologies.
  • Design content in Canvas and integrate current educational technologies to promote effective teaching strategies and to improve student-learning experiences.
  • Develop online instructor and student support materials, tutorials, orientations, and workshops, as needed.
  • Lead conversations with faculty and leadership on the process of instructional design in teaching, research, and creative works.
  • Remain current and have a thorough understanding of the latest industry technology tools and trends in online education.
  • Work with Instructional Technology staff to evaluate, test, and propose new academic and learning technologies.
